How does a Financial Operations Manager typically collaborate with other departments to ensure accurate financial reporting?

Financial Operations Managers work closely with teams such as accounting, procurement, and business operations to ensure all financial transactions are recorded correctly and on time. This often involves regular meetings to review budgets, clarify expense allocations, and resolve discrepancies. By fostering strong interdepartmental communication, Financial Operations Managers help maintain data integrity and support the company’s financial goals. Collaboration is essential for timely month-end and year-end closes, compliance audits, and implementing process improvements.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Financial Operations Manager,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Financial Operations Manager, you need strong analytical skills, financial acumen, and a background in accounting or finance—often demonstrated by a bachelor’s degree and several years of relevant experience. Familiarity with ERP systems like SAP or Oracle, advanced Excel skills, and professional certifications such as CPA or CMA are highly valued. Leadership, problem-solving abilities, and clear communication help drive team performance and effective cross-departmental collaboration. These competencies are crucial for maintaining financial accuracy, ensuring regulatory compliance, and optimizing organizational financial processes.

What does a Financial Operations Manager do?

A Financial Operations Manager oversees the daily financial activities of a company, including budgeting, forecasting, and managing accounts. Their responsibilities often include ensuring compliance with financial regulations, optimizing financial processes, and providing guidance to the finance team. They work closely with other departments to align financial strategies with business objectives and may also be involved in financial reporting and analysis. This role is key in maintaining the financial health and efficiency of an organization.

About WEConnect International

WEConnect International is a global nonprofit dedicated to increasing opportunities for women-owned businesses in global supply chains. Since 2009, the organization has supported women entrepreneurs in more than 135 countries through certification, education, and connections to multinational corporate buyers representing over $4 trillion in annual purchasing power.

Our mission is to help build more inclusive economies and sustainable communities by empowering women entrepreneurs to succeed in local and global markets.

Position Overview

WEConnect International is seeking a highly organized and analytically minded Staff Accountant to manage day-to-day financial operations. This role is ideal for an accountant with 2–5 years of experience who enjoys both operational accounting responsibilities and financial problem solving.

As the primary accounting professional supporting the organization’s finance function, this individual will help ensure accurate financial records, maintain strong internal controls, reconcile financial transactions, and support financial reporting and compliance activities.

This role provides exposure to the full accounting cycle within a mission-driven global nonprofit organization.

Key Responsibilities

Accounting Operations

· Process accounts payable and accounts receivable transactions

· Prepare and issue membership invoices

· Review and process vendor and subcontractor invoices

· Prepare payment requests and disbursements for approval

· Manage purchase order and purchasing processes

· Track and manage petty cash and small purchases

Financial Reconciliation & Investigation

· Reconcile bank accounts, credit cards, and payment systems

· Investigate and resolve discrepancies in financial records and transactions

· Review documentation and supporting records to ensure financial accuracy

· Ensure transactions are properly coded and recorded in the accounting system

Financial Reporting & Compliance

· Maintain accounting records within QuickBooks

· Assist with month-end close activities

· Support preparation of documentation for the annual audit

· Assist with preparation of Form 990 documentation

· Prepare and submit annual 1099 forms

Financial Support & Communication

· Respond to vendor and customer accounting inquiries

· Provide internal teams with support related to invoices, payments, and financial questions

· Maintain strong internal control practices to safeguard organizational assets

Process Improvement

Identify opportunities to improve financial processes, accounting workflows, and internal control procedures.

Qualifications

· Bachelor’s degree in Accounting, Finance, or related field preferred

· 2–5 years of professional accounting experience

· Experience with accounts payable, accounts receivable, and reconciliations

· Strong understanding of GAAP principles

· Proficiency in Excel

· Experience with QuickBooks or similar accounting software

· Strong attention to detail and organizational skills

· Ability to work independently while maintaining clear communication with leadership

Preferred Qualifications

· Experience with nonprofit accounting

· Experience with Bill.com or similar payables platforms

· Experience supporting financial audits
